Monthly Cost of Living

A single person spends $1,034 per month in Medellin vs $1,298 in Sarande, rent included.

A couple spends around $1,577 per month in Medellin vs $2,205 in Sarande, rent included.

A family of three spends $2,120 per month in Medellin vs $3,113 in Sarande, rent included.

Medellin is about 20% cheaper than Sarande, driven mainly by Groceries & Markets.

Both Medellin and Sarande are more affordable than the global median – Medellin 23% lower, Sarande 3% lower.

Cost Breakdown

A central one-bedroom costs $487 in Medellin versus $884 in Sarande. Rent is usually the largest line item in a monthly budget, so the gap here sets the tone for the overall comparison.

Salaries run about 44% higher in Sarande, which partly offsets the higher cost of living there. Purchasing power depends on which expenses matter most to you.

A mid-range dinner for two costs $33.00 in Medellin versus $58.0 in Sarande. Monthly groceries follow the same trend: $190 vs $271 – making Medellin the more affordable choice for daily food spending.
